What is #397 Nothing Seems To Fill This Place about?

In the wake the reveal of the PC-only MMORPG Steel Frontiers late last year, the other long-rumored Horizon multiplayer game has finally been announced. It's called Hunters Gathering, it's in development internally at Guerrilla, and it's set to launch on both PS5 and PC at some point in the future. Excited? Well, some of you (and us!) are. But the response at this early hour has been mixed. Is Horizon being overexposed? Where's the third core game? What's with this obsession with multiplayer? From our perspective, it seems like nothing pleases anyone these days. We discuss. Plus: Sony's FY Q3 '25 financials show profit growth and strong console sales, Grand Theft Auto VI's promised November release date seems to be solidifying, The Last of Us on HBO may not go past a third season, rumors say Starfield launches on PlayStation 5 in April, and more. Then: Listener inquiries! What are our favorite gaming-related revelations from the Epstein Files? Is Resident Evil: Requiem being overexposed? Should the industry worry about Google's Genie 3 environmental AI module? Will Colin continue to take unpredictable call-ins on Sacred Streaming?
